Byesville man critical at Grant Medical Center after motorcycle crash

According to a press release, Hood was operating a 1985 Honda Shadow 700C on Vocational Road at approximately 5:39 p.m. Sunday when the motorcycle traveled off the right side of the roadway and struck a guardrail. Hood was thrown from the motorcycle. The patrol reported Hood was unconscious and was treated by United Ambulance personnel prior to the arrival of MedFlight at a landing zone established nearby at the location of Trader Days. The medical helicopter arrived at 6:05 p.m. and cleared the landing zone 20 minutes later en route to the Columbus hospital. Pleasant City firefighters and Guernsey County sheriff s deputies assisted troopers and medical personnel at the scene.

Staff Report The Guernsey County Highway Department will close Vocational Road  between Ideal Road and Conquer Hill Road at 8 a.m. Monday for a slip repair. The road will remain closed for approximately three days and through traffic will be prohibited. Visit www.guernseycountyengineer.com for updates on county road closures. RHLSD board approves Golec s return The Rolling Hills Board of Education met Thursday in special session to approve a return to work agreement for Superintendent Scott Golec. Golec has been on medical leave since Feb. 25. He will return to work on Monday.  The board of education will meet again in regular session on at 6:30 p.m. Thursday, May 27 in the central office.

Local News Briefs: Radio exams on April 10 Staff Report Radio exams on April 10 The CARA Laurel Exam Team will be administering free amateur radio exams on April 10. There will be two exam sessions. Upgrade testing will be at 1:30 p.m., in the break room, and the Technician License testing will be at 4 p.m., in the conference room.  Both exam sessions will take place in the Guernsey County Administration Building, located at 627 Wheeling Ave. Preregistration for the exams is required. Boil order lifted The Guernsey County Water Dept. has lifted the boil order for Vocational Road starting south of Mid-East Career Center and going south to Kenyon Avenue, Buffalo, including Kenyon Avenue.
